January 17, 2022
HOLLAND, Mich. – The Olivet College women's basketball team lost 96-31 to Michigan Intercollegiate Athletic Association (MIAA) leader Hope College tonight at DeVos Fieldhouse. The Flying Dutch, ranked No. 1 in the most recent D3hoops.com Top 25 poll, extend their nation's longest college basketball win streak to 60 straight games.
Final Score: Hope 96, Olivet 31
Location: DeVos Fieldhouse; Holland, Michigan
Records: Hope 15-0 overall, 7-0 MIAA; Olivet 2-14 overall, 0-8 MIAA
- Just three seconds into the game, Hope scored the first basket and never looked back. The Comets scored their only basket of the quarter to trail by a 22-2 score. Hope led 52-10 at halftime and 73-25 at the end of the third quarter.
- Junior Julia Decker scored 10 points on 5-of-8 shooting.
- Freshman Courtney Balazs made both her field goal attempts and all four of her free throw attempts for eight points.
- Sophomore Zoee Zatarga grabbed a team-best five rebounds.
- Fifteen players saw action for Hope, with the five starters playing 14 minutes each. A second wave of five players played 15 minutes each, and a third wave of players played 11 minutes each.
- Savannah Feenstra drained 5-of-6 baskets and 2-of-4 free throws for a game-high 13 points.
- Olivia Voskuil netted 11 points.
- Hannah Smith added 10 points.
- Voskuil and Claire Baguley each had five rebounds.
